ZIP code 02644 covers 9.3 square miles in Forestdale, Barnstable County, Massachusetts (a standard USPS delivery area), with a modest 3,955 residents on file, a density of 426 people per square mile, in the New York time zone.

ZIP 02644 lands in the middle-income range, with a median household income of $108,158 (7% below the Massachusetts average), while per-capita income is $51,790. Local economic indicators show a 4.7% poverty rate alongside 3.1% unemployment. Median home value sits at $485,700 (19% below the state average), median rent at $2,176 a month, and owner-occupancy at 88.6%.

A solid share of residents have a four-year degree: 37.1%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 42.6, and the average commute is -. Home values in ZIP 02644 have increased 13.1% over the past year (2024). Since 2000, this ZIP has seen +231% cumulative appreciation.

Census Bureau data shows 82 business establishments in ZIP 02644, employing approximately 465 people with a combined annual payroll of $23,366,000.
